| So I was playing around with an old Southwestern Bell branded "eMessage" (DET1 MIVO 100 w/ 2.22CIDSV firmware) that I got from Just Deals a good time ago, and while browsing with the hex editor (Shift-Fn-T while powering on, then hiting shift F3? however it is done, I forget) I found what appear to be someone else's saved emails. The unit came to me unconfigured, I've added one user and left the other 4 blank. At around 02 c0 a0 plus or minus there are several emails from/to a Kirstin who is apparently new to email ("I GOT MAIL FOR MY PHONE!!"). Interesting to read. My guess is that the Just Deals units were re-furbished from a warrenty return. They reset them at the factory but that does not wipe the user space memory clear. So I get to read some random person's emails. Check it out if you have one of the Just Deals mailstations.
Not necessarly useful information, but interesting and raises several questions about privacy.
